#720129 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#720129 is composed of 44.7% red, 0.4%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 64%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 338.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 22.5%. #720129 color hex could be obtained by blending #e40252 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#720129 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#720129 has RGB values of R:114, G:1,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.64,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7471401.

Shades and Tints of #720129
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110006 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#720129
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3639 is the less saturated color, while #720129 is the most saturated one.
